?Sebacic acid , with CAS number of 111-20-6, can be called decanedioic acid ; Sebacic acid ; 1, 10-Decanedioic acid ; 1,10-decanedioic acid ; Decanedioic acid ; 1,8-Octanedicarboxylic acid ; decanedioate . It is a?white powder,? Sebacic acid (CAS NO.111-20-6) is also used as an intermediate for antiseptics,aromatics and painting materials.?Sebacic acid (CAS NO.111-20-6) is a low toxic substance, with flammability, burning will produce toxic fumes, so it should be stored in cool and dry environment, dry powder, foam, sand, carbon dioxide, water mist can be used if something urgent happened.
Organism | Test Type | Route | Reported Dose (Normalized Dose) | Effect | Source |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
mammal (species unspecified) | LC | inhalation | > 900mg/m3 (900mg/m3) | SENSE ORGANS AND SPECIAL SENSES: OTHER CHANGES: OLFACTION BEHAVIORAL: EXCITEMENT |
Gigiena Truda i Professional'nye Zabolevaniya. Labor Hygiene and Occupational Diseases. Vol. 24(5), Pg. 48, 1980. |
mammal (species unspecified) | LD50 | intraperitoneal | 1175mg/kg (1175mg/kg) | ? | Gigiena Truda i Professional'nye Zabolevaniya. Labor Hygiene and Occupational Diseases. Vol. 24(5), Pg. 48, 1980. |
mammal (species unspecified) | LD50 | oral | > 11gm/kg (11000mg/kg) | ? | Gigiena i Sanitariya. For English translation, see HYSAAV. Vol. 48(9), Pg. 72, 1983. |
mouse | LD50 | intraperitoneal | 500mg/kg (500mg/kg) | ? | National Technical Information Service. Vol. AD277-689, |
mouse | LD50 | oral | 6gm/kg (6000mg/kg) | ? | Biochemical Journal. Vol. 34, Pg. 1196, 1940. |
rat | LC50 | inhalation | > 4500mg/m3 (4500mg/m3) | ? | Gigiena i Sanitariya. For English translation, see HYSAAV. Vol. 57(2), Pg. 17, 1992. |
rat | LD50 | oral | 14375mg/kg (14375mg/kg) | BEHAVIORAL: SOMNOLENCE (GENERAL DEPRESSED ACTIVITY) BEHAVIORAL: EXCITEMENT BEHAVIORAL: FOOD INTAKE (ANIMAL) |
Gigiena i Sanitariya. For English translation, see HYSAAV. Vol. 57(2), Pg. 17, 1992. |

Sebacic acid is widely used in the preparation of sebacic acid esters, such as dibutyl sebacate, dioctyl sebacate, diisooctyl sebacate. These esters can be used as plasticizers for plastics and cold-resistant rubber, as well as for polyamide, polyurethane, alkyd resin, synthetic lubricating oil, lubricating oil additives, spices, coatings, cosmetics, etc. It can also be used as raw material for producing nylon 1010, nylon 910, nylon 810, nylon 610, nylon 9 and high temperature resistant lubricating oil diethylhexyl ester. It is also the raw material for the production of alkyd resins (used as surface coatings, plasticized nitrocellulose coatings, and urea resin varnishes) and polyurethane rubber, cellulose resins, vinyl resins, and synthetic rubber plasticizers, softeners, and solvents.
Sebacic acid, also known as 1, 10-decanedioic acid, belongs to aliphatic dibasic acid. Sebacic acid was present in the leaves of flue-cured tobacco, burley tobacco and aromatic tobacco. Sebacic acid was white crystal in flake form at room temperature. Slightly soluble in water, sebacic acid was insoluble in benzene, petroleum ether, carbon tetrachloride. In contrast, sebacic acid was soluble in ethanol and ethyl ether. Irritant to the eyes, respiratory system and skin irritation, sebacic acid oral harmful. However, sebacic acid was low toxic and flammable.
